Jérémy Desplanches qualified easily for the semi-finals of the 200m medley on Saturday at the Europeans in Belgrade. Gian-Luca Gartmann (also 200m medley), Thierry Bollin, in the 100m backstroke, and Fanny Borer, in the 200m butterfly, will also try to get their ticket to the final in the evening.

Fourth in the 2022 Europeans in Rome, Jérémy Desplanches set the 8th fastest time in the series in 2’01”32. Unlike the Worlds in Fukuoka in 2023 and Doha last February, he was content to ensure his qualification for the semi-finals without seeking the Olympic limit (1’57”94) from the series.

The almost 30-year-old Genevan, who hopes to gain momentum and put out THE race he needs on Sunday in the final, will be accompanied by Gian-Luca Gartmann (14th in 2’01”58) in the semi-finals. 3rd Swiss entered in the distance, Marius Toscan on the other hand failed in these series (22nd in 2’04”44).

In the 100m backstroke, Thierry Bollin easily qualified for the semi-finals with the 10th time (54”96). Flavio Bucca (25th in 56”52) however stops there, as does Tiago Behar in 50m freestyle (64th in 23”48). For her part, Fanny Borer, 18th out of the 19 starters in the 200m butterfly series, will see the rest of the competition.
